Taman Casa Mekar in Sepang, Selangor recorded 9 subsale transactions between 2021 and 2026, with a median price of RM625K and a median price per square foot (PSF) of RM392.

This area consists exclusively of residential properties, with no commercial listings recorded.

Price remained flat, and PSF growth was PSF remained flat. The median price is RM625K, with most transactions falling within a stable range of RM608K to RM642K, and a typical market range of RM583K to RM668K.

Most transactions involved 2 - 2 1/2 storey terraced, with minimal variety in property types.

For price per square foot, the median is RM392, with most transactions between RM389 and RM395. The usual range is RM388.34 to RM395.34, showing that most units are priced quite close to each other. A typical spread (IQR) of RM7.00 and an average deviation (MAD) of RM3 indicate a highly stable PSF trend across properties.
